Senior Strategic Client Partner, US (Remote)

As a Senior Strategic Client Partner, you will provide clients with top-quality post-sale product and business services, serving as a single point of contact who collaborates with them to nurture a strategic partnership, ensuring their businesses have the opportunity to thrive and make full use of Linnworks' functionality. The Senior Strategic Client Partner reports to the VP of Customer Operations.  The Senior Strategic Client Partner will also mentor junior Customer Success colleagues to become as effective as you.

Responsibilities:

Ensuring customers are successful: 

  • Establishing and maintaining solid business relationships within the client's organisation
  • Acting as the single point of contact for Linnworks’ larger and VIP clients
  • Conducting regular health checks to create account plans to deliver customer growth and value 
  • Providing contextual advice on the best solution usage and execution
  • Proactively monitoring the platform to mitigate risks and increase performance and ROI
  • Delivering insightful, accurate, and detailed reports for the client
  • Monitoring, tracking, and evaluating performance
  • Supporting and delivering Linnworks Masterclass Follow-ups
  • Connecting with clients early in their Linnworks journey to ensure the First Value Journey is achieved

Partnerships & Agency Relationships

  • Partner closely with external agency partners that onboard and service new clients, acting as a strategic liaison to ensure successful delivery and long-term value.
  •  Maintain strong, trusted relationships with both agencies and end clients.
  • Provide strategic guidance, enablement, and best-practice support to agency partners to drive consistent, high-quality client outcomes.
  • Monitor client health, adoption, and value realization across agency-led accounts, identifying risks and opportunities early.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Sales and Product to align agency-delivered experiences with customer expectations and company standards.
  • Serve as an escalation and problem-solving partner when agency-managed engagements require additional support or intervention.

Collaboration: 

  • Customer advocacy - acting as the link between the customer and the product. Providing feedback to the Product Team regarding customer experience
  • Providing advice and assistance to the Sales teams during contract renewal/upsell to help maximise the Lifetime Value (LTV) of clients
  • Working with the Support team to understand and analyze client-facing issues, allowing them to be efficiently resolved
  • Providing the Engineering team with clear examples when investigating new functional requirements
  • Working with other teams to troubleshoot issues, allowing them to be efficiently resolved

Other: 

  • Tasks to include, but not exclusive to: dispute management, problem resolution, maintaining customer records, providing upsell/cross-sell opportunities for the account Management team, and accurate churn reporting

Developing yourself: 

  • Continuously developing your own personal and professional skills
  • Participating in the Culture Amp review cycles to receive and provide helpful feedback

Required Experience:

  • 4+ years of experience in a CSM or similar role at a technology or SAAS company handling large, high-value customers
  • 3+ years of experience in e-commerce, logistics, ERP, or similar preferred
  • Proven track record in developing relationships at senior levels with customers that drive measurable results
  • Experience managing agency, partner, or multi-client account models, including indirect customer relationships, is highly desirable

Skills: 

  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ills 
  • Client relationship building skills 
  • Demonstrable ability to manage multiple, complex workstreams at the same time
  • Ability to work effectively as part of a team with shared objectives and on one's own initiative
  • Excellent time management, particularly the ability to effectively prioritize and execute tasks
  • Strategic thinking skills: the ability to take both short-term and long-term business objectives and execute on a tactical plan to achieve

Attitudes: 

  • Customer-centric, seeking to understand and advocate for the customers' needs and bridging their requirements with our internal teams to deliver valued solutions. 
  • Passion for eCommerce

Knowledge: 

  • Knowledge of how to handle customer relations 
  • Industry knowledge: understanding of the e-commerce industry

Who we are.

As the global leader in the eCommerce automation sector, Linnworks has one mission: giving our clients back their time to grow and lead their brands. Companies wanting to sell their products via marketplaces like Amazon, eBay or TikTok need a platform to automate and monitor retail, inventory and shipping processes, and performance. We have teams across North America and Europe, and we are backed by Marlin Equity Partners, a leading growth equity firm headquartered out of California.

Linnworks not only has the market-leading product for e-commerce automation but also attracts the best people in the industry. Highly skilled, passionate, and collaborative with a winning and customer-centric attitude - we pride ourselves on our people.

What you need to know about the Austin Tech Scene

Austin has a diverse and thriving tech ecosystem thanks to home-grown companies like Dell and major campuses for IBM, AMD and Apple. The state’s flagship university, the University of Texas at Austin, is known for its engineering school, and the city is known for its annual South by Southwest tech and media conference. Austin’s tech scene spans many verticals, but it’s particularly known for hardware, including semiconductors, as well as AI, biotechnology and cloud computing. And its food and music scene, low taxes and favorable climate has made the city a destination for tech workers from across the country.

Key Facts About Austin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 180,500; 13.7%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Dell, IBM, AMD, Apple, Alphabet
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, hardware, cloud computing, software, healthtech
  • Funding Landscape: $4.5 billion in VC fun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Live Oak Ventures, Austin Ventures, Hinge Capital, Gigafund, KdT Ventures, Next Coast Ventures, Silverton Partners
  • Research Centers and Universities: University of Texas, Southwestern University, Texas State University, Center for Complex Quantum Systems, Oden Institute for Computational Engineering and Sciences, Texas Advanced Computing Center
